Jo'burg was founded in the late 19th century when gold was discovered, and rapidly became a boomtown. Today it covers 200 square miles and houses over three million people, more than 7% of the population of South Africa. Crime is a big problem and our tour did not extend into the centre of Johannesburg. Instead, we stayed in a hotel (see link below) in the wealthy suburb of Rosebank which was safe during the daytime.
